Rukhsana Mother and Childcare Trust Hospital is a not-for-profit healthcare facility dedicated to providing quality maternal and pediatric services to low-income women and children in and around Peshawar.
Built on four kanals of donated land, the hospital serves approximately 40–50 villages across 4–5 union councils around Mathra and Warsak Road, Peshawar, and also extends care to patients from the tribal districts of Mohmand and Khyber, where healthcare facilities are limited.
A distinctive feature of RMCTH is its all-female medical and support staff, ensuring culturally sensitive and comfortable care for women, while maintaining standards aligned with World Health Organization (WHO) guidelines.

Our Commitment to Inclusivity and Charity
RMCTH operates as a not-for-profit trust hospital with a strong commitment to inclusivity. Our service charges are highly subsidized and carefully assessed based on the local community’s affordability.
For patients who are unable to afford even the discounted rates, we ensure that no one is denied care. Eligible patients receive completely free treatment through our Zakat and Charity Fund.
The hospital follows a board-approved, Shariah-compliant charity policy, overseen by a qualified Shariah advisor to ensure Zakat is distributed strictly to mustahiqeen.
